We think advertising can work without watching you.
The conventional ad ecosystem runs on behavioral profiles, opaque fee chains, and third-party trackers most people never agreed to. Leedas is a deliberate departure from that model.
What we're building instead
Leedas matches advertising to the content of a page — its topic, its category, its context — instead of to a profile built from someone's browsing history. A page about home coffee brewing can carry a relevant ad without anyone needing to know who's reading it.
That single change removes the need for most of what makes online advertising uncomfortable: cross-site tracking, resold audience segments, and fee chains so long that neither the publisher nor the advertiser can tell where the money actually went.
How we hold ourselves to it
Every balance on Leedas — every dollar earned, every credit spent — is a projection of an append-only event ledger. Nothing is edited after the fact; everything is reconstructable. AI does real work in the platform — classifying content, scoring relevance, flagging risk — but it never directly settles money or changes a balance. That stays deterministic, on purpose.
We publish the economics rather than negotiate them privately: a fixed revenue share, a disclosed marketplace fee, and settlement rules that show up the same way in your dashboard as they do here.
